Melanie Duncan resides in Logan City Queensland. Her previous publications by Ginninderra Press include Looking Through the Glass (2006) and To While Away (2017), a chapbook in the Ginninderra Press Pocket Poets series.

    To Breathe


    The words

    Must breathe

    In birdsong and ease

    Or convey

    Every breaking sun.

    The lyrical soul

    Is an aperture of beauty.

    Seashells


    Watch the array of shells and rocks

    I collect in bare hands,

    As I bathe each one

    In waters of blue;

    I bask in the noon sun

    As the light radiates

    Their glistening hue.
